Abstract

A method of operating a communication system for providing packet services, the method comprising receiving a session setup request for a session, processing the session setup request to select an end point for the session, determining a first resource group of a plurality of resource groups associated with the end point, determining a first profile of a plurality of profiles of the resource group, determining if the session will violate the first profile, and generating an authorization message for the session in response to determining that the session will not violate the first profile.

Claims (26)

1. A method of operating a communication system for providing packet services, the method comprising:

receiving a session setup request for a communication session;

processing the session setup request to select an end point for the communication session;

determining a first communication link of a plurality of communication links associated with the end point, wherein the plurality of communication links form a communication path that provides packet services to the end point;

determining a first profile of a first plurality of profiles of the first communication link;

determining a first codec type associated with the end point;

assigning a first weight to the first codec type;

determining if the sum of the first weight and at least a current weight for the first profile of the first plurality of profiles exceeds a total weight allowed for the first profile of the first plurality of profiles; and

generating a first authorization message for the communication session in response to determining that the communication session will not violate the first profile of the first plurality of profiles.

2. The method of claim 1 further comprising rejecting the communication session if the communication session will violate the first profile of the first plurality of profiles.

3. The method of claim 1 further comprising transmitting the first authorization message to the end point.
